A single person estimated … WebIf you’re on an entry-level wage, you’ll probably be living in a share house initially, especially if you live close to the city centre. It generally costs £600-£900 for a room in London. Studios can cost anything from £1000-£2000 and one bedroom apartments start at around £1500. Everything else is expensive too – but you will be paid more! The average living cost for a single person in the UK is £2,005 per month. The average cost of renting a home in the UK is £755 per month. London has the highest average monthly rent costs at £1,425 – almost double the UK average.
